    I have a Panasonic AVCHD camcorder that records AVCHD and the Panasonic utility for anything close to editing is absolute crap, something called AVCCAM Viewer. Not only it doesn't provide a way to join files together to an AVCHD DVD (only to a BD), but when I tried to select a few files to burn a BD-RE of around 4 GB so that then I could copy the structure to a DVD and play that, it crashes, both in Windows 7 and in a fresh install of Vista x86.

    I tried TSMuxer but it only lets you join the files one by one, so when I have dozens of takes, this is a tedious process. VideoRedo just released a beta of TV Suite 4 but I tried it and it doesn't work.

    MultiAVCHD produces an AVCHD DVD that plays, but after each take it pauses for a few seconds, so it's not ideal.

    Is there any utility where you can just throw a few dozen m2ts files and it will produce either a blu-ray structure or at least a joined m2ts without any re-encoding?

    Originally Posted by Soopafresh
    Check it out. You have to add the first one by itself, then multiple choose the additional ones and drag them onto the join button
    Thanks, I didn't know that.
